To make basic bread you only need a few ingredients, usually flour, water, yeast and salt. With so few ingredients, it’s important to use the best quality you can find. For me, flour is one of the (if not the most) important of all bread-making ingredients. Flour can completely change the type of bread you make, so it’s important to choose the right flour to make the most wonderful loaf.

“Flours with different protein levels are good for different kinds of breads”, explains this article on Epicurious. For instance, unbleached all-purpose flour is suitable for white sandwich bread, bread flour is ideal for rustic loaves and high-gluten flour is perfect for chewy breads like bagels.
